Light-colored roofing is a great investment. Lighter colors reflect sunshine rather than absorbing it, lowering the temperature in the attic. You can save a substantial amount on your monthly heating and cooling bill.

Acrylic Paint

Plain lampshades can make your whole room look boring. Go to your local arts and crafts store, and pick up some stencils and acrylic paint. With the acrylic paint, create some interesting designs on your lamp shade. This will add some style and personality to you rooms and take away the drab look from a cheep looking lamp shade.

Save money when remodeling your kitchen by refinishing cabinets instead of buying new ones. If you want a different look on your doors, paint the base and hardware. At a very low cost, you can update the whole look of your kitchen.

Before you pop open that can of paint and get your brush out, remember that you need to protect your flooring. In this way, you can avoid damaging your carpeting and flooring. A few layers of old newspaper is an affordable means of protecting surfaces underfoot. You may also use plastic sheeting or a paint cloth to protect your floor from dripping paint.

You can use old shoe boxes to add additional storage space. Use fabric or wallpaper to cover the boxes and create an appealing design. This is an excellent way to add storage and drama to any room.
